I was pleasantly surprised when I picked this up, expecting a world of fantasy and legend, where magic and prophecies were common occurrences in crusades.

This book had the magic, and the prophecies, but not in the way that you would expect.

A fast-paced, well executed book of contemporary fantasy set in the wake of war, <i>Burn</i> is a novel you'd need to set an afternoon reading—else your mind would be elsewhere doing anything else.

<b> ⚠ Heavy warning for Racism, Homophobia, War, and Death </b>
